What are the Effects of Mixing Alcohol and CBD?

Mixing alcohol and CBD can lead to amplified effects of alcohol and CBD. For this reason, mixing alcohol and CBD can lead to drowsiness, fatigue, sedation, and some other minor side effects. That said, mixing CBD and alcohol typically doesn’t lead to severe complications because CBD is a safe substance compared to prescription medications.

Does CBD Affect the Effect of Alcohol?

Yes, CBD affects the effect of alcohol. While it does not make alcohol more dangerous, it does lead to more serious side effects. For example, CBD can make people tired; alcohol also makes people tired. When combining the substances people might become more drowsy. That said, CBD can also make other side effects of alcohol more serious. Another example is how CBD can make someone more likely to feel intoxicated with less alcohol.

Can I Take CBD with Alcohol While Pregnant?

No, you can’t take alcohol with CBD while pregnant. There is not much research that indicates whether or not CBD is safe to consume when pregnant. On the other hand, alcohol is known to harm the child during pregnancy. In fact, alcohol can lead to chronic conditions like fetal alcohol syndrome and other medical conditions. Therefore, you should not consume alcohol or CBD during pregnancy to prevent any potential complications.

Can CBD Help to Treat Hangovers?

A hangover occurs when the body is dehydrated after drinking too much alcohol. Some other symptoms of a hangover include headaches, diarrhea, stomach discomfort, fatigue, and nausea. While CBD has many healing properties, it does not treat hangovers. Still, using CBD during a hangover can reduce the intensity of the symptoms. In some cases, CBD can help with headaches.
